try shutting down X and unloading the modules before suspending, that
should do the trick

> I'm someone might be able to help with this and perhaps suggest a way to
> avoid the problem. Simply put, if I don't enable DRI in xorg.conf, I can
> quite happily suspend and resume my IBM T21 without problems (other than
> sound, but that's not likely to be relevant here). As soon as DRI is
> enabled, though, the resumed system shows a scrambled X session and no
> amount of keyboard prodding will get a response from the system. All I
> can do is remove the power source. I have tried all available snaphots
> from http://dri.freedesktop.org/snapshots/ through to the mid-June
> release without finding one that appears to work reliably.
> 
> DRI does work other than that, showing a 300 fps output for glxgears
> compared to ~70 for non-DRI, and is proving useful enough that I'd like
> to be able to persuade APM and DRI to cooperate.
> 
> In connection with this, is there a way to trigger debug output (to a
> log file) from the DRI system so that crash bugs can be reported more
> effective? I couldn't find any information about this during a brief
> search. Since DRI crash bugs seem to lock up X, getting a logged chunk
> of debug output would obviously be handy in reporting failures.
